A shop vac and a few fans can make a Pierson property look dry on the surface — but "looks dry" and "is actually dry" are two very different things.
The visible water on your Pierson floor is often only part of the problem. Water wicks upward into drywall, travels along subfloor seams, and pools inside wall cavities where a rented fan will never reach it. Without professional-grade dehumidification and moisture monitoring, that hidden dampness can sit for weeks, quietly feeding mold growth long after the surface looks and feels dry to the touch.
There's also the insurance side to consider. Without professional documentation — moisture readings, photos, a written scope of work — it can be much harder to support a claim if secondary damage shows up later. Our Pierson technicians build that documentation as part of every job, protecting you if issues surface down the road.
None of this means every spill needs a professional crew — a small, contained, surface-level spill that's dried within a few hours is usually fine to handle yourself. But once water has soaked into flooring, baseboards, or drywall, or if it's been sitting for more than a few hours, it's worth a call to make sure nothing's hiding beneath the surface.
The minutes before our Pierson crew arrives matter. Here's what our dispatchers typically recommend, situation permitting.
If the water is coming from a pipe, appliance, or fixture you can safely reach, shut off the supply valve or main.
If water is anywhere near electrical panels or outlets in your Pierson property, stay away and avoid that area entirely.
Lifting rugs, moving boxes, and relocating valuables can reduce secondary damage while you wait for our team.
Snap photos or video of the affected areas before anything is moved — this helps your insurance claim later.
Some airflow can help, but don't rely on it alone — professional drying equipment is still necessary to prevent mold.
